Openchrome driver crashes since upgrade from 4.5

Project:Trisquel
Version:5.5
Component:Kernel/drivers
Category:bug report
Priority:critical
Assigned:upstream
Status:closed
Description

Openchrome driver crashes since upgrade from 4.5 when playing videos with Totem or VLC. I see there is a new version of xserver-xorg-video-openchrome on http://www.openchrome.org/releases/ . How can I make a package for Trisquel? Will it be included in the repos if I contribute that driver?

$ lspci |grep VGA
01:00.0 VGA compatible controller: VIA Technologies, Inc. CN700/P4M800 Pro/P4M800 CE/VN800 [S3 UniChrome Pro] (rev 01)

$ lspci -vmmnn
[...]
Slot: 01:00.0
Class: VGA compatible controller [0300]
Vendor: VIA Technologies, Inc. [1106]
Device: CN700/P4M800 Pro/P4M800 CE/VN800 [S3 UniChrome Pro] [3344]
SVendor: Biostar Microtech Int'l Corp [1565]
SDevice: Device [1206]
Rev: 01

lspci -vvx
[...]
01:00.0 VGA compatible controller: VIA Technologies, Inc. CN700/P4M800 Pro/P4M800 CE/VN800 [S3 UniChrome Pro] (rev 01) (prog-if 00 [VGA controller])
Subsystem: Biostar Microtech Int'l Corp Device 1206
Control: I/O+ Mem+ BusMaster+ SpecCycle- MemWINV- VGASnoop- ParErr- Stepping- SERR- FastB2B- DisINTx-
Status: Cap+ 66MHz+ UDF- FastB2B- ParErr- DEVSEL=medium >TAbort- SERR-
Kernel modules: viafb
00: 06 11 44 33 07 00 30 02 01 00 00 03 00 20 00 00
10: 08 00 00 f4 00 00 00 fb 00 00 00 00 00 00 00 00
20: 00 00 00 00 00 00 00 00 00 00 00 00 65 15 06 12
30: 00 00 00 00 60 00 00 00 00 00 00 00 0a 01 02 00

aloniv:

I'm having similar issues with Openchrome on Parabola so I'm not sure updating the driver will fix it (I installed Parabola a few days ago). When I add a custom screen resolution I can no longer play Windows Media streams via the Totem plugin. The Totem plugin also does not work on YouTube at all, regardless of screen resolution (and in fact playing the file via Totem fails as well). I managed to get Linterna Magica to work with YouTube by using Gecko Media Player.

EDIT: I popped in a live CD of Trisquel 5 and when I tried playing a Youtube video via Linterna Magica it simply logged me out. Anyway after searching online I found an easy fix. You just need to get a newer version of the openchrome driver packaged for a newer version of Ubuntu, e.g. svn920 from here:
http://packages.ubuntu.com/oneiric/xserver-xorg-video-openchrome
Of course this doesn't yet explain how to overcome the issue with Parabola, but it's a start :)

Sat, 10 Mar, 2012
SirGrant:
Version:5.0» 5.5
Assigned to:anonymous» upstream
Status:active» patch (needs review)

As aloniv it appears newer versions of the package fix the issue.

See Ubuntu Bug #760743 which I believe is the same problem you are having.

The latest version of Trisquel (5.5) should have the package containing this fix for this problem. Could someone please test this on 5.5 and let us know if the problem is fixed. If so I will close this bug.

Fri, 23 Mar, 2012
aloniv:

The openChrome driver works fine when using Trisquel mini 5.5 live USB flash drive. VLC and SMPlayer have no trouble playing video. Totem plays video fine but doesn't play audio.

Tue, 24 Apr, 2012
SirGrant:
Status:patch (needs review)» fixed

I am going to mark this as fixed then. I don't know about the audio for Totem but that would probably be a different issue because openchrome is a display driver so it wouldn't have to do with the sound I wouldn't think.

Fri, 27 Apr, 2012
quidam:
Status:fixed» closed

Automatically closed -- issue fixed for 2 weeks with no activity.

Fri, 11 May, 2012